AI 编程工具
这一部分整理的是常见 AI 编程工具的安装方式,以及如何把它们接到 Flash API。重点不是“哪个最强”,而是帮你判断哪一类工具更适合你的工作流,并尽快跑通接入。
先看分类
终端型编码代理
- Claude Code:Anthropic 官方 CLI,适合长期在终端里做阅读、修改、重构和代码审查。
- Codex:OpenAI 官方 CLI,适合已经在用 ChatGPT / OpenAI 工作流的开发者。
- Gemini CLI:Google 官方开源 CLI,强调长上下文、搜索、脚本化和 MCP 扩展。
- OpenCode:开源终端代理,强调提供商无关、TUI 体验和高度可配置。
网关 / 远程协作类
- OpenClaw:自托管网关,把 AI agent 接到 WhatsApp、Telegram、Discord 等消息渠道。
- Claude Code Hub:面向团队的代理与调度层,适合统一管理上游服务、限流和监控。
桌面 GUI 工具
- Cherry Studio:跨平台桌面客户端,适合不想长期停留在命令行的用户。
- CC-Switch:桌面配置管理器,适合同时维护 Claude Code、Codex、Gemini CLI 等多个工具的人。
怎么选
个人开发者
- 想用官方生态,优先看 Claude Code、Codex、Gemini CLI。
- 想保留更多自定义空间,优先看 OpenCode。
- 不想折腾终端,优先看 Cherry Studio。
小团队
- 如果每个人都各自配 Key、配环境,后期维护成本会很高。
- 这时更适合把 Claude Code Hub 放在中间层,再让客户端统一接入。
多工具重度用户
- 如果你经常在 Claude Code、Codex、Gemini CLI 之间切换,CC-Switch 会比手改配置文件更省时间。
阅读建议
- 先看你实际会用到的工具页。
- 确认该工具的官方系统要求和认证方式。
- 再决定是否需要接入 Flash API 或自定义兼容接口。
说明
- 本目录内容以各工具官方文档、官网或官方 GitHub README 为主要依据整理。
- 本目录优先说明如何接入
Flash API,安装方式尽量沿用工具官方推荐路径。 - 某些“接入兼容 API / 中转服务”的做法不一定属于工具官方默认路径,但如果工具本身支持自定义地址或 provider,文中会直接给出 Flash API 的配置方式。
- 安装命令和界面细节可能随版本变化,若遇到偏差,优先以工具自己的当前版本为准,再对照本文调整。